Abstract: This invention further enhances the possibility of sensing data being distributed in the case where matching of metadata determines that conditions do not coincide. A data intermediary server 3 performs matching of provider-side metadata transmitted from a sensor management apparatus and user-side metadata transmitted from a data user-side server 2 on an item-by-item basis, calculates scores according to the degree of matching therebetween, and, in the case where the total value of the scores (similarity) does not meet a predetermined first threshold but is greater than or equal to a second threshold, generates provider-side metadata to which the total value of the scores and information on unmatched items of the user-side metadata are appended, and notifies this provider-side metadata to the sensor management apparatus as notification information.

Abstract: An instruction device includes: an acquiring unit configured to acquire provided metadata, which is attribute information relating to one or more attributes of sensing data, the provided metadata having one or more hierarchy levels that contain information shared by a plurality of sensors; an acquiring unit configured to acquire usable metadata, which is attribute information relating to one or more attributes of an application; a matching unit configured to perform matching between the provided metadata and the usable metadata for each hierarchy level, calculate, for each hierarchy level, an inter-level matching degree that indicates a degree of matching in the hierarchy level, and extract a sensor capable of providing the sensing data that satisfies a request of the application, based on an overall matching degree; and an instruction unit configured to transmit a data flow control instruction that specifies the application and the extracted sensor.

Abstract: One mode of the present invention is configured to acquire sensor-side metadata including a first label corresponding to a label showing a name given in order to identify event data, to acquire app-side metadata including a second label that is an event condition showing a condition of an event and corresponds to the label, to determine, in a case where sensing data satisfies a requirement of an application, whether the first label and the second label are identical, and to transmit, in the case where these labels are identical, a dataflow control command including information specifying a sensor, information specifying the application and the event condition included in the app-side metadata.

Abstract: A sensor management unit transmits first sensing data obtained by a first sensor monitoring a target to an external device external to the sensor management unit. The sensor management unit includes a processor, and a memory storing a program. The memory stores obtaining condition information that defines obtaining conditions for obtaining a plurality of candidate items of metadata to be associated with the first sensing data. The program causes the processor to implement obtaining at least one of the candidate items of metadata in accordance with the obtaining conditions and transmitting, to the external device, the obtained first sensing data and the obtained metadata in a manner associated with each other.

Abstract: First and second data catalogs each indicate sensing data attributes. The first and second data catalogs each include a first word indicating an observation object of a sensor that generated sensing data and a second word indicating an observation characteristic of the sensor. A score calculation unit includes a first weight determination part, a second weight determination part, and a score calculation part. The first weight determination part determines a first weight value relating to the observation object, based on the relationship between the first words included in the first and second data catalogs. The second weight determination part determines a second weight value relating to the observation characteristic, based on the relationship between the second words included in the first and second data catalogs . The score calculation part calculates a score relating to the coincidence of the first and second data catalogs, using the first and second weight values.

Abstract: A sensing device management apparatus easily and appropriately generates a data catalog corresponding to sensor metadata. A device information obtaining unit obtains, based on data obtained by a sensing device for performing sensing on a measurement target, an address for obtaining device information about the sensing device, and obtains the device information by accessing the address. A data catalog generation unit generates a data catalog using the device information about the sensing device obtained by the device information obtaining unit.
